Large equipment

FH-GTMA-PCR-00-1 TMA Grand Master

Short Description

Automated tissue microarrayer, allowing the precise selection and extraction of specific regions of interest on the donor blocks and their insertion in recipient blocks.

Methods & Expertise for Research Infrastructure

Fast, highest-capacity fully automated tissue microarrayer
High capacity: 72 blocks, 60 donor blocks at the same time, 4 Diameters for TMA cores: 0.6 mm (maximum number of cores/TMA block is 558) 1 mm (maximum number of cores/TMA block is 286) 1.5 mm (maximum number of cores/TMA block is 135) 2 mm (maximum number of cores/TMA block is 84)
